Acute Gross Hematuria with Hypogastric Pain and Malaise in Females

Most Likely Causes in Order of Clinical Priority

In a woman presenting with acute gross hematuria, lower abdominal pain, and systemic malaise, the most urgent differential includes hemorrhagic cystitis (infectious or chemical), complicated urinary tract infection with bladder involvement, urolithiasis with obstruction, and less commonly, bladder malignancy—though the acute presentation with pain and constitutional symptoms makes infection or stone disease more probable than cancer alone. 1, 2


Primary Urologic/Infectious Causes

Hemorrhagic Cystitis / Complicated UTI

  • Urinary tract infection is the most common cause of both microscopic and macroscopic hematuria in women, particularly when accompanied by dysuria, urgency, frequency, suprapubic pain, and systemic symptoms like fever or malaise 1, 2
  • The combination of gross hematuria + hypogastric pain + malaise strongly suggests bacterial cystitis with bladder mucosal inflammation and hemorrhage 1, 2
  • Obtain urine culture before initiating antibiotics to document the pathogen and guide therapy 1
  • Pyuria (white blood cells in urine) and bacteriuria on microscopy confirm infection, though their presence does not exclude concurrent malignancy in high-risk patients 1, 3

Urolithiasis (Bladder or Ureteral Stone)

  • Kidney and ureteric stones typically cause painful hematuria with flank pain, but stones lodged at the ureterovesical junction or within the bladder can produce hypogastric pain and gross hematuria 1, 2
  • The acute onset with colicky pain radiating to the groin or suprapubic region is characteristic 1
  • Multiphasic CT urography is 96% sensitive and 99% specific for detecting urolithiasis and should be performed if infection is excluded or symptoms persist despite treatment 1

Malignancy (Must Be Excluded Despite Acute Presentation)

Bladder Cancer

  • Gross hematuria carries a 30–40% risk of underlying malignancy in adults, making bladder cancer the most frequently diagnosed malignancy in hematuria cases 1, 2, 3
  • Painless gross hematuria is the classic presentation, but bladder tumors can become symptomatic with irritative voiding symptoms (urgency, frequency) mimicking UTI 1, 3
  • Risk factors include age >35–40 years, smoking history, and occupational exposure to benzenes or aromatic amines 1, 2
  • Cystoscopy is mandatory for all women with gross hematuria to directly visualize the bladder mucosa, even if imaging is normal 1, 3

Upper Tract Urothelial Carcinoma

  • Transitional cell carcinoma of the renal pelvis or ureter can present with gross hematuria and flank/hypogastric pain if obstruction occurs 1
  • CT urography is the preferred imaging modality to detect upper tract malignancies 1, 2

Renal/Glomerular Causes (Less Likely with Isolated Hypogastric Pain)

Glomerulonephritis

  • Tea-colored or cola-colored urine accompanied by proteinuria, red blood cell casts, and dysmorphic RBCs (>80%) strongly suggests glomerular disease 1, 2
  • Post-infectious glomerulonephritis (following streptococcal infection) and IgA nephropathy are common glomerular causes 2
  • Glomerular bleeding typically does NOT cause hypogastric pain—the pain localizes to the flanks or is absent 1
  • If urinalysis shows significant proteinuria (>500 mg/24h), dysmorphic RBCs, or red cell casts, refer to nephrology in addition to completing urologic evaluation 1

Systemic/Other Causes

Coagulopathy or Anticoagulation

  • Coagulopathies (hemophilia) and anticoagulant/antiplatelet medications may unmask underlying pathology but do NOT cause hematuria themselves 1, 2
  • Evaluation must proceed regardless of anticoagulation status 1

Menstrual Contamination

  • Menstruation can cause false-positive dipstick results in women; obtain a catheterized urine specimen if clean-catch is unreliable 1
  • True hematuria requires microscopic confirmation of ≥3 RBCs per high-power field 1, 2

Trauma

  • Any history of abdominal or pelvic trauma (including sexual activity or instrumentation) can cause bladder or urethral injury with gross hematuria 1, 2

Diagnostic Algorithm

Step 1: Confirm True Hematuria

  • Perform microscopic urinalysis on a clean-catch midstream specimen and verify ≥3 RBCs/HPF 1, 2
  • Dipstick testing alone has only 65–99% specificity and may yield false positives from myoglobin, hemoglobin, or menstrual blood 1

Step 2: Assess for Infection

  • Obtain urinalysis with microscopy looking for pyuria, bacteriuria, and white blood cell casts 1, 3
  • Send urine culture before starting antibiotics 1
  • If infection is confirmed, treat appropriately and repeat urinalysis 6 weeks after treatment—if hematuria persists, proceed with full urologic evaluation 1

Step 3: Distinguish Glomerular vs. Urologic Source

  • Glomerular indicators: Tea-colored urine, proteinuria >500 mg/24h, dysmorphic RBCs >80%, red cell casts 1, 2
  • Urologic indicators: Normal-shaped RBCs >80%, minimal proteinuria, acute onset with pain 1, 2

Step 4: Risk Stratification for Malignancy

  • High-risk features (require urgent cystoscopy + CT urography): Age >35–40 years, smoking >30 pack-years, occupational chemical exposure, irritative voiding symptoms without infection, any gross hematuria 1, 2, 3
  • All women with gross hematuria require urgent urologic referral regardless of other factors 1, 3

Step 5: Imaging and Endoscopy

  • Multiphasic CT urography (unenhanced, nephrographic, excretory phases) is the preferred imaging modality for detecting malignancy, stones, and anatomic abnormalities 1, 2
  • Flexible cystoscopy is mandatory for all patients with gross hematuria to visualize bladder mucosa and exclude transitional cell carcinoma 1, 3
  • Renal ultrasound alone is insufficient for comprehensive evaluation 1

Critical Pitfalls to Avoid

  • Never ignore gross hematuria, even if self-limited—30–40% malignancy risk mandates urgent evaluation 1, 2, 3
  • Do not attribute hematuria solely to UTI without follow-up—if hematuria persists after treating infection, complete urologic workup is required 1
  • Do not defer evaluation due to anticoagulation—these medications unmask pathology but do not cause hematuria 1, 2
  • Do not rely on dipstick alone—confirm with microscopic urinalysis showing ≥3 RBCs/HPF 1, 2
  • Infection does not exclude malignancy—pyuria and bacteriuria can coexist with bladder cancer 1, 3

Immediate Management

  • If fever, rigors, or sepsis signs are present, initiate empiric antibiotics immediately (fluoroquinolone or ceftriaxone for suspected pyelonephritis) 1
  • If hemodynamically unstable, assess for significant blood loss with hemoglobin/hematocrit monitoring and consider resuscitation 4, 3
  • Refer urgently to urology (within 24–48 hours) for cystoscopy and imaging if gross hematuria is confirmed 1, 3
